- Whether you're a road racer or triathlete, one of the best aero helmets can help you cycle faster. In this video, we take a look at some of the fastest helmets on the market in 2022 including the Specialized S Works Evade 3, Kask Protone Icon, Abus Gamechanger, Lazer Vento KinetiCore, Met Trenta and Giro Eclipse.
